【岗位职责】:1、参与项目需求分析、整体方案讨论设计。2、研发前期与管理、结构、硬件、生产等部门人员共同评估项目可行性。3、负责软件方案设计,以及底层驱动和应用层程序的编写,与硬件组同事配合软硬件调试。4、负责相关软件设计开发文档的编写和整理。5、维护生命周期内的产品,解决客诉和量产问题。6、完成领导交办的其他相关工作。【职位要求】:1、本科以上学历,电子信息、自动化、软件工程相关专业。2、3年以上嵌入式开发相关工作经验,有精密仪器仪表、气体传感器,声纹识别,智能家居、安防产品开发经验优先。3、精通C语言,熟练使用IAR、Keil uVision、AVR Studio等编译软件,熟悉C++,C#,可以独立开发PC上位机软件者。4、精通单片机体系结构、具备STM32系列单片机,msp430或其他CortexM0M3M4单片机开发经验。5、熟悉数电、模电等硬件开发设计中电路相关知识技术。6、熟悉Linux、uC/OS II、FreeRTOS等操作系统嵌入式编程的一种或多种。7、熟悉外围硬件接口通信协议,如I2C、SPI、UART、USB等,熟悉物联网开发相关协议者优先。8、有良好的沟通协调能力,良好的团队精神,善于表达,责任心强,动手能力强,学习能力强。9、具备基本的英文阅读能力,能够阅读英文技术文档。10、有涉及传感器的应用、开发优先。11、了解电路设计软件,如Cadence, Altium Designer、Protel等,具备基本硬件原理图的分析能力和硬件PCB板的调试能力优先。